Service Administrator opening at our White Marsh Pointe community located in Suffolk, VA. Sign on Bonus Offered

JOB TITLE:

Service Administrator

REPORTS TO:

Service Manager

SUPERVISES:

N/A

POSITION TYPE:

Full-Time, Non-Exempt

 

 

SUMMARY OF POSITION:

Assist the residents, staff, and management by providing support services designed to ensure a clean, safe, comfortable, and attractive property. This position is considered an essential function to the operation of the community therefore, consistent attendance is an essential function of this position, as it directly impacts the employee’s ability to perform their duties effectively and ensures proper workflow and communication within the team.


P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Responds to requests for maintenance assistance by:
    1. Promptly advising maintenance staff.
    2. Preparing service orders, purchase orders.
    3. Order maintenance supplies.
    4. Maintains the maintenance department’s records.
    5. Schedules maintenance/repair activities involving contractors.
    6. Schedules housekeeping services.
    7. Prepares accident reports. 
  • Abides by Fair Housing Laws.

 

OCCASIONAL FUNCTIONS:

  • May supervise pool area during the season. 
  • Handle payroll.
  • Participate in inspections of properties and perform other duties as may be requested by management.
  •  may be exposed to potentially harmful products (chemicals).
  • occasionally completing turns and work orders

 

POSITION REQUIREMENTS / QUALIFICATIONS:

  • High School Diploma/GED
  • Ability to type forms and short correspondence accurately and communicate cooperatively on the telephone.
  • Valid Driver’s License (if operating a vehicle)
  • Current Fair Housing Certification


PHYSICAL ACTIVITIES:

  • Physical Activities up to and including walking, bending, stooping, reaching, kneeling, crawling, stretching, climbing stairs or ladders, and standing for periods of time. 
  • Ability to lift and move up to 50 lbs.

 

GENERAL:

  • Hours worked will coincide with the hours of operation in the community. This position may be required to work on weekends as necessary.
